How much do remote azure j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 27,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ote azure in Illinois is $99,809.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$70,300.00 and $118,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Remote Azure job?

A Remote Azure job refers to a position where professionals work from a location outside the traditional office environment, focusing on Microsoft Azure, which is a cloud computing platform. These roles typically involve managing, developing, deploying, or maintaining cloud-based solutions using Azure services and tools. Common job titles include Azure Cloud Engineer, Azure Administrator, or Azure Developer, and tasks may involve configuring virtual machines, managing databases, ensuring cloud security, or automating deployments. Remote Azure professionals use collaboration tools to communicate with their teams and may support clients or internal projects across different time zones.

Position Overview
Cyclotron's Azure team is hiring an Azure Engineer to help deliver cloud solutions for our enterprise clients. The Azure Engineer plays a critical role in designing, implementing, and managing cloud solutions using Microsoft Azure. This position is responsible for deploying, configuring, and maintaining Azure infrastructure to ensure optimal performance, security, and scalability. The Azure Engineer collaborates with cross-functional teams to support business objectives, troubleshoot issues, and develop innovative solutions, while staying current with emerging Azure technologies and best practices.
Responsibilities
  • Design, implement, and manage Azure solutions across IaaS, PaaS, and SaaS, including VMs, App Services and Networking.
  • Deploy and configure key Azure infrastructure services, including Azure Landing Zones, Azure Virtual Desktop, Defender for Cloud and other enterprise platforms.
  • Architect and deploy secure network solutions on Azure, including VNETs, VPNs, and ExpressRoute.
  • Implement and manage Azure storage solutions, including Blob, Queue, and Table Storage.
  • Develop and deploy applications using Azure App Services and integrate with other Azure services.
  • Utilize Azure DevOps for CI/CD pipelines, monitoring, and automation.
  • Implement Infrastructure as Code (IaC) using tools like ARM templates or Terraform.
  • Ensure security best practices are implemented across all Azure services using Azure Security Center and other tools.
  • Implement and manage containerized applications using Azure Kubernetes Service (AKS).
  • Stay abreast of the latest Azure services and technologies, ensuring our solutions leverage the latest capabilities.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field.
  • Relevant Azure certifications such as Microsoft Certified: Azure Solutions Architect Expert or Azure Developer Associate.
  • A minimum of 5 years of hands-on experience with a broad range of Azure services.
  • Strong understanding of Azure networking, security, storage, and application services.
  • Experience with Azure DevOps and Infrastructure as Code (IaC) practices.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and adaptability in a dynamic environment.
  • Strong communication skills, both written and verbal.
Additional Knowledge & Skills
  • Familiarity with other cloud platforms like AWS or Google Cloud.
  • Experience with Azure pub/sub services and patterns.
  • Knowledge of Azure governance and best practices.
  • Experience with Azure Bicep for Infrastructure as Code (IaaC).
  • Knowledge of Azure Cosmos DB and other Azure database services.
  • Proficiency in using Azure Monitor and Azure Application Insights for monitoring and improving application performance.
  • Experience in implementing Azure Active Directory, including B2C and B2B.
